Here is a quick video to establish how to work with it:. Scroll saws are one of the most functional commercial devices that helps to cut woods and other material with precision and accuracy.

But, when buying a scroll saw, anyone can get confused about finding the right product. So, here are the factors you should consider when purchasing a scroll saw. Ideally, the best scroll saw should have the speed of SPM to perform the task better. A speedy scroll saw helps to increase the speed of scrolling. If you want to scroll through the softer wood, a low speed saw is a must.

So, the purpose of finding out the best scroll saw of your concern should be your priority before setting up a budget to buy a scroll saw.

Throat size is referred to as the distance between the front and the rear end of the blade. The bigger the throat size is, the bigger the wooden piece can be cut. A scroll saw with a inch throat size can cut a piece of wood of inch. Hence, determining the throat size is necessary before buying the scroll saw. Scroll saw come with the pin end blades as well as unpinned end blades. The pin end blades contain small pins on the ends of the blade, whereas the unpinned blades, as the name says, do not contain any type of pins.

Pinned blades are ideal for cutting thicker cuts, whereas unpinned are essential for fine details. Hence, consider the type of blade before buying a scroll saw. Some scroll saws are compatible with both types of blades.

Both the Bandsaw and scroll saw come with different functionalities. If you want to make circular, detailed, or curved cuts, then it is always a good idea to invest in scroll saws; they are known for accuracy and precision. On the other hand, if you want to get straight cuts, then it is always a good idea to invest in bandsaws.

But it is better not to cut thick pieces of wood since it can cause damage to the blades. If the wood blocks are hard, the blades might get damaged. Yes, a scroll saw can efficiently cut all kinds of shapes with high-grade MDF. Usually, working with a scroll saw is not considered dangerous, but if the blade comes in contact with your hand, it may lead to severe injuries.

Sometimes, the contact with the blade may occur below the table. So, be careful while working with a scroll saw. If you don't have a hacksaw among your collection of tools, you're missing out on one of the most versatile types of saws. You can swap out the blade on a hacksaw, giving you the ability to cut through many types of materials, including metal.

Our favorite hacksaw is the Stanley Inch High Tension Hacksaw , which uses an adjustable tension setting to deliver up to 32, PSI on the blade. Some hacksaws have an uncomfortable wobble to the blade, making it difficult to cut with any power, but the Stanley saw features excellent stability because of its high tension setting. Even though a hacksaw is a hand saw, its slim design gives this type of saw the ability to work in many areas other saws can't reach.

To give the Stanley High Tension Hacksaw an even greater ability to work in tight spots, you can set the hacksaw blade on the Stanley to a degree angle. This hacksaw justifies its high price with an excellent performance level. It's also easy to change the blades on this Stanley hacksaw, which is a common problem on some cheaper models.

A reciprocating saw also called a sawzall or hackzall cuts a whole host of materials, ranging from wood studs and tree branches to metal, PVC, and drywall, making this the kind of general-purpose saw that you'll want to have on hand. The Milwaukee M18 Cordless Reciprocating Saw runs from a rechargeable battery not included and delivers power and performance that put it far ahead of most other sawzalls.

Because this reciprocating saw is easy to use and powerful, anyone from a home handyman to a professional contractor can use the Milwaukee saw successfully. Regardless of your level of experience with this type of saw, you'll appreciate the anti-vibration feature Milwaukee included in this saw. The larger the wheel, the larger the bandsaw will be, and depending on the quality of the material of the wheel, the greater the momentum it will produce making it easier to make cuts with it.

Large wheeled band saws also makes use of longer and thicker band saw blades which are better for resawing and cutting larger stocks.
